名词 n.
  1. A medicine in a soft form taken by licking; a lambative, a linctus.
    — We may obtain, then, a just idea of the constitution of this liquid [milk], if we look upon it as a soft, liquid substance, a kind of loch,^* in which caseine, sugar, &c., are dissolved, and in which the fatty or oily substance is distributed in small, rounded atoms. [Footnote *: Loch, or lohoch, is an Arabian name for a medicine of a consistence between an electuary and a sirup, and usually taken by licking.[…]]

词源

Borrowed from Medieval Latin lohoc, looch, from Arabic لَعْق (laʕq, “to lick”).
